advice |
an idea or opinion that someone gives to help you decide. |
brag |
to speak in a way that is too proud about something you do or have. |
call |
to say in a loud voice or shout out. |
diver |
a person who works under water, using special clothing and equipment for breathing. |
few |
only a small number of. |
gesture |
to make a motion with the body that expresses a feeling or thought. |
grass |
a short green plant with narrow pointed leaves that usually covers fields and yards. |
guess |
to give an answer or opinion without enough information to be certain. |
job |
work a person does every day or every week and gets paid for. |
laugh |
to smile and make sounds with your mouth. People usually laugh when something is funny to them, but laughing can express other feelings also. |
port |
a place where ships load, or the town or city near this place. |
promise |
to state, in a way that makes someone feel sure, that something will happen or will be done. |
sap |
the liquid that carries nutrients and water to all parts of a plant. |
simple |
easy to do or understand. |
wool |
the thick, soft hair of sheep and some other animals, which is often used by people to make fabric for clothes, blankets, and other things. |
